What is Addition Operation on Multi Digit Numbers?
Addition is the process of combining two or more numbers to find their total or sum. When it comes to multi-digit addition, the numbers involved have two or more digits, such as 3542 + 2718. This topic is important because real-life calculations and exam questions often involve large numbers that require accurate and efficient addition methods.
In addition, terms like addends refer to the numbers being added, and the sum is the result. The addition operation is represented by the PLUS sign (+), and the answer is marked by the EQUALS sign (=).
Understanding Place Value for Multi-Digit Addition
The concept of place value is critical in multi-digit addition. Every digit in a number has a position (ones, tens, hundreds, thousands, etc.), and it's essential to align the numbers by their place values before adding.
For example, in 1249, the 1 is in the thousands place, 2 in hundreds, 4 in tens, and 9 in ones.

Step-by-Step Method: How to Add Multi-Digit Numbers (Stacking/Column Method)
Let's learn how to add large numbers using the column or stacking method, which is the standard procedure taught in schools and used in exams.
- Write the numbers one below the other, aligning the digits according to their place value (ones under ones, tens under tens, etc.).
- Start adding from the rightmost column (ones place) and move leftward.
- If a column's sum is greater than 9, carry over the extra digit to the next left column.
- Repeat the process for all columns.
- The final row at the bottom is your sum.
This approach also applies to adding more than two numbers—simply align each one under the correct place value.
Adding with Carrying (Regrouping)
Carrying (or regrouping) occurs when a column’s sum is 10 or larger. The ones digit of the sum stays in the column, and the tens digit is carried over to the next column. Let's clarify with a typical example:

- Add ones place: 9 + 6 = 15. Put 5 in the ones place, carry over 1 to the tens.
- Add tens: 8 + 5 = 13, plus 1 carried over = 14. Put 4 in the tens place, carry 1 to the hundreds.
- Add hundreds: 4 + 3 = 7, plus 1 carried = 8. Put 8 in the hundreds place.
Final answer: 845
Worked Example: 4-Digit Addition
Here is a step-by-step example to solidify your understanding:
Add: 3267 + 1589
- Write in columns:
Thousands Hundreds Tens Ones 3 2 6 7 1 5 8 9 - Ones: 7 + 9 = 16. Write 6, carry 1.
- Tens: 6 + 8 = 14, plus 1 = 15. Write 5, carry 1.
- Hundreds: 2 + 5 = 7, plus 1 = 8. Write 8.
- Thousands: 3 + 1 = 4. Write 4.
Result: 3267 + 1589 = 4856

Common Mistakes to Avoid
- Misaligning digits – always match the place value columns (ones, tens, hundreds, etc.).
- Forgetting to include the carry-over in the next addition column.
- Writing numbers too closely and making it hard to see carries.
- Not double-checking the final sum for errors.
Tip: Write numbers neatly, use one line for the sum, and always check your carries.

3. What is carrying in multi digit addition?
Carrying in multi digit addition is when a digit is moved to the next higher place value because a column sum is 10 or more. For example, in 58 + 67:
- 8 + 7 = 15 → write 5 and carry 1 to the tens place.
- 5 + 6 + 1 = 12.
4. Can you give an example of adding two 3 digit numbers?
Yes, adding 345 and 478 gives a sum of 823.
- Ones: 5 + 8 = 13 → write 3, carry 1.
- Tens: 4 + 7 + 1 = 12 → write 2, carry 1.
- Hundreds: 3 + 4 + 1 = 8.

7. How do you add multi digit numbers without regrouping?
To add multi digit numbers without regrouping, simply add each column when the sum is less than 10 and no carrying is needed. Example: 324 + 145:
- Ones: 4 + 5 = 9
- Tens: 2 + 4 = 6
- Hundreds: 3 + 1 = 4
8. How do you check your answer in multi digit addition?
You can check multi digit addition by re-adding the numbers or using the inverse operation, subtraction. For example, if 567 + 234 = 801:
- Check: 801 − 234 = 567.
9. What is the difference between addition with regrouping and without regrouping?
The difference is that addition with regrouping requires carrying, while addition without regrouping does not.
- With regrouping: A column sum is 10 or more (e.g., 58 + 67).
- Without regrouping: Each column sum is less than 10 (e.g., 324 + 145).
10. What are the properties of addition for multi digit numbers?
The properties of addition apply to multi digit numbers just as they do to smaller numbers. The main properties are:
- Commutative property: a + b = b + a
- Associative property: (a + b) + c = a + (b + c)
- Identity property: a + 0 = a
